#dbc53c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dbc53c is composed of 85.9% red, 77.3%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10% magenta, 72.6%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 51.7 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 54.7%. #dbc53c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ff78 with #b78b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#dbc53c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dbc53c has RGB values of R:219, G:197,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.73,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14402876.

Shades and Tints of #dbc53c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040301 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dbc53c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#949283 is the less saturated color, while #ffdf18 is the most saturated one.
